Can cheap excavator meet daily basic earthmoving construction demands?

A buyer weighing a cheap excavator against a premium brand faces a fair question: will the low price still dig the trench, set the post, and clear the site every day without becoming a money pit? The honest answer is that a budget machine can meet basic daily earthmoving when the work is light, the hours are modest, and the buyer checks build, support, and compliance before counting the saving. Price alone does not decide the outcome — fit does.

A Startup Crew That Bought on Price

The Background — First Machines on a Tight Budget

A new landscaping crew won its first contracts for garden trenches, post holes, and small foundations, but had little capital for equipment. The owner needed a cheap excavator that could start earning from week one rather than a financed flagship that strained cash flow. The machine had to be dependable on ordinary soil, not perfect on every terrain.

The Problem — Savings Tested by Real Soil

The first weeks exposed weak points: a slow hydraulic response made precise trench walls harder to hold, and a worn bucket edge chewed through soil less cleanly than demos promised. Neither stopped the work, but both added time and operator effort. The saving looked smaller once the crew factored in the extra passes and the care the machine demanded.

The Solution — Scoping the Cheap Unit to Light Work

The owner limited the machine to the light, high-frequency jobs it handled well — garden trenches, post holes, and debris clearing — and rented heavier iron for the rare deep dig. They set a strict daily check and a parts budget so a minor fault got fixed before it grew. The cheap unit found its lane instead of being asked to act like a premium one.

The Effect — Steady on the Right Jobs

On scoped work, the excavator met daily demand without drama, and the crew finished contracts on schedule. Because failures were caught early and heavy digs went to rental, downtime stayed low and the cash saving held. The machine earned its place not by matching the flagship, but by staying inside the envelope where it was genuinely capable.

Where a Cheap Excavator Falls Short

Build Quality Sets the Failure Floor

Lower-cost builds often use thinner steel, simpler seals, and components chosen for price, which raises the odds of a hydraulic leak, a cracked weld, or a slipping joint under load. These faults rarely appear in the first weeks but surface with hours, and each one stops the job until fixed. The failure floor — the point where something gives — sits higher than on a premium frame, so planning for it matters.

Parts and Support Decide Downtime

A low sticker means little if a broken hose needs a three-week import and no local dealer stocks the seal. Downtime, not purchase price, is what actually costs a job, and remote support turns a small fault into a stalled contract. A budget buyer should confirm spare-part availability and response time before signing, because the saving evaporates the first week the machine sits waiting for a crate.

How to Make a Cheap Excavator Earn Its Keep

Match It to Basic Earthmoving Only

Reserve the machine for trenching, light grading, post holes, and debris work in ordinary soil, where loads stay within a modest envelope. Deep excavation, rock, and continuous heavy lift belong to larger or reinforced units. Scoping the work this way keeps the drivetrain inside its comfort zone, where a cheap build can deliver acceptable life instead of premature failure.

Hydraulics and Stability Carry the Load

Even a budget unit must hold stable footing and deliver smooth, controlled lift, because a sudden drop or tip risks operator and load alike. Confirm the undercarriage sits level, the boom locks without play, and the hydraulics hold pressure without creep. These basics decide whether the cheap excavator is merely modest or genuinely unsafe, so they deserve the same check a premium buyer would give.

Operator Habit Protects the Machine

A careful operator who warms up the hydraulics, avoids overloading the bucket, and reports a weep early extends a budget machine's life far beyond its price tag. Habit beats spec when the frame is thin, because smooth control limits the shock loads that crack welds and fatigue seals. Training the operator is the least costly insurance a low-cost purchase can buy.

Standards and a Budget Buyer's Checklist

Compliance You Cannot Skip

Earth-moving machinery must meet ISO 20474 for safety requirements and ISO 12100 for risk reduction, with CE marking required under the European Machinery Directive. In the United States, OSHA 29 CFR 1926 governs construction use, and ANSI/SAE standards inform stability and control design. A cheap unit that skips these alignments may be blocked at import or fail a jobsite safety check, erasing the saving entirely.

Inspect, Verify, and Maintain the Saving

Confirm rated operating weight, dig depth, and width against the real gates and trenches before buying, and ask for the conformity documents in writing. Inspect welds, hydraulic lines, and undercarriage in person or by video, and verify spare-part lead time with the supplier. Grease pivots daily, check track tension, and keep a small parts kit on hand so a minor fault never becomes a week-long stoppage.

A cheap excavator can meet daily basic earthmoving demands when scoped to light work, checked for build and support, and run by a careful operator. Ground the purchase in ISO 20474 and OSHA 1926 compliance, and the low price becomes a real saving instead of a deferred cost waiting to appear.
